With the outbreak of World War II in 1941, Rómulo joined the staff of General Douglas MacArthur as press relations officer. He served as secretary of information and public relations in Quezon's wartime Cabinet (1943-1944). He retreated with MacArthur from Bataan to Corregidor and then to Australia (1941-1942). While in Corregidor he broadcast for the Voice of Freedom. He served as aide-de-camp to MacArthur and rose from the rank of colonel (1942) to brigadier general (1944).

Charles A. Willoughby was an American intelligence officer and army general known for his work during WWII. He is also known for his controversial views on Japan and his close association with General Douglas MacArthur. Willoughby authored "MacArthur, 1941-1951," a sympathetic biography of General MacArthur.
